  • Page 9: Installing The Vertical Pillars

    5. Installing the vertical pillars All work should be carried out by at least two people The vertical posts are fixed to the threaded M20 rods protruding from the foundation. The posts should be directed towards the entry direction (see fig. 1), and the caps should be found on the inner side of the carport. Fig.
  • Page 10 The transport, set-up and installation of the vertical support posts on the foundation should be performed with the aid of a forklift truck. Fix the mounting screws precisely in the fixing openings of the vertical support post. Using the M20 acorn nuts with spacers, fix the post to the foundation base.
  • Page 11: Fixing Of The Load-Bearing Structure For The Pv Modules

    6. Fixing of the load-bearing structure for the PV modules Before commencing with the assembly, check the spacing of the support posts against each other, and confirm that the support posts are fixed in a vertical position. In case of divergences from the vertical, perform the necessary corrections using spacers for the fixing bolts. Then insert the steel profile A (160 x 80 x 5) into the recess in the support post and fix with three M10 x 110 fixing screws and acorn nuts, using spacers on both sides.
  • Page 12 Prepare the joining location of the two components in such a way so that the assembly openings overlay with the assembly openings of the support post. Put the M10 spacer on the M10 threaded rod, affix the nut. Pull the rod through the openings. Then attach the spacer and tighten the bolt using the wrench.

  • Page 17: Installation Of The Pv Modules

    8. Installation of the PV modules The structure is designed for wind zone one and Snow Zone II - profile B 100x40x2x5382mm, Snow Zone III - profile B 100x40x4x5382 mm. Should the paint coat be damaged during installation, each set is provided with a can of paint of the same colour as the applied coat in order to mask or paint over the damaged surfaces.
  • Page 18 Trim the seal so that it protrudes 2-3 mm outside of the module frame on both sides. After fixing the first row of modules, fix the seal along their shorter sides, along the entire length, so that the joints of the seal do not overlap with the spaces between modules.
  • Page 19 The grips fixing modules to the profiles should be mounted from the underside, shifting the cut-out in the grip on the frame base. Then tighten the bolt. The torque should be ca. 15- 20 Nm. 17a. A structure prepared in this manner is ready for the installation of PV modules and other components.
